I was asked a while back to share my book list for elementary students. Most of my books are chosen with boys in mind (hmm, wonder why that is?), so I apologize for the sparseness of ‘girl’ titles. Rather than include all of my favorite picture books, I’ve focused mainly on readers and chapter books. I’ve broken the list of books we’ve used by levels for ease of use. The following are my book selections for children who are starting to read ‘real’ books (as opposed to ‘the cat sat’ books.) (If you are interested in my beginning reading recommendations, read here.) I’ve starred my favorites. I’ll be updating this list every so often and reposting.
